    Alex Smith signed a 4 year, $94,000,000 contract with the Washington Redskins, including $71,000,000 guaranteed, and an average annual salary of $23,500,000. In 2018, Smith will earn a base salary of $14,500,000, a roster bonus of $2,000,000 and a workout bonus of $500,000, while carrying a cap hit of $17,000,000.

Barnwell: Winners, losers and fallout from the Alex Smith trade

Instead, with Smith likely occupying $20 million in cap room, Washington will let Cousins hit unrestricted free agency this March. They would be in line to receive a third-round compensatory pick in the 2019 draft, but that will happen only if Snyder sits out free agency and doesn't sign any players who will cancel out the Cousins comp pick. Doing that would require levels of patience and forward thinking this organization simply hasn't shown.
